Joule thief

I want to upgrade or completly redesign this so that I can use a supercapacitor(22F 2.3v) and have a continuous 2v out. I also want it to be over 80% efficient. Im not asking anyone to design it for me but, to point me in the right direction. My idea is to use a plan old buck boost converter with a 2.2v zener to regulate the voltage. The problem is ive never made a buck boost and got anywhere near the voltage or current that I planned for

I spent almost an entire day playing with this circuit once. Almost any small ferrite transformer with two windings on it will work. You can even use mosfets but the circuit wouldn't oscillate until about 4 volts input. You can rectify the output and add a cap and power digital ic's with it too. its not very powerful though.

I have discovered a very interesting circuit:
Link2
Figure 1 on page 88 (the 2nd page). It is a self-oscillating two transistor flip-flop boost converter with only one inductor (no transformers). It is able to deliver nearly constant current independent of battery voltage. I'll try to mod it for two cell operation.
